Conditions

Patients with primary osteoporosis

Interventions

The clinics were randomized into two groups according to the dosing protocol, monthly bisphosphonate (3 months) followed by weekly bisphosphonate (3 months) or weekly bisphosphonate (3 months) followe

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: The inclusion criteria were age more than 50 years, a fully ambulatory status, a diagnosis of primary osteoporosis according to the Japanese diagnostic criteria and an osteoporosis treatment-naive status.

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: The exclusion criteria were a history of reflux esophagitis, gastric or duodenal ulcer, gastrectomy, renal failure, or bone diseases including cancer-induced bone loss, primary hyperparathyroidism, hyperthyroidism, Cushing syndrome, multiple myeloma, Paget's disease of the bone, rheumatoid arthritis, or osteogenesis imperfecta.

Design outcomes

Primary

MeasureTime frame
Patient preference for either monthly bisphosphonate regimen or weekly bisphosphonate regimen among patients responding to the questionnaire after 6-month of treatment with monthly bisphosphonate (3-month) and weekly bisphosphonate (3-month)

Secondary

MeasureTime frame
Convenience of monthly bisphosphonate regimen compared tih weekly bisphosphonate regimen among patients responding to the questionnaire
